Background
Currently, in most conferences, particularly in some business negotiations and academic seminars, some conference nameplates are placed in conference rooms to facilitate seating and mutual understanding of participants. In the prior art, two types of conference nameplates are mainly used, one type of nameplate is a plastic clamping shell type nameplate, a piece of paper printed with specific contents is clamped in the plastic clamping shell to display the nameplate contents, and the nameplate is single in applicable object and wastes paper; the other type is an electronic nameplate adopting a liquid crystal display screen, corresponding nameplate contents are displayed through the liquid crystal display screen, but the nameplate is thicker and more complex in structure due to the fact that the backlight module is arranged.

Referring to fig. 1 to 3, an embodiment of the electronic nameplate 100 of the present invention includes a bending bracket 10, a base 20, a flexible display screen 30 disposed on the bending bracket 10, and a main control board 40 disposed in the base 20 and electrically connected to the flexible display screen 30, wherein the flexible display screen 30 is used for displaying nameplate contents.
The main control board 40 is provided with a plurality of electronic components and functional modules, and the electronic nameplate 100 has various functions by the electronic components and the functional modules, so as to control the flexible display screen 30 to display corresponding nameplate contents.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the main control board 40 is provided with a processor (not shown) electrically connected to the flexible display 30 and a memory (not shown) electrically connected to the processor, the memory stores data including nameplate content, and the processor can call the data stored in the memory and control the flexible display 30 to display corresponding nameplate content.
The flexible display screen 30 may have a touch function, that is, the flexible display screen 30 is a flexible touch display screen, and a user may select corresponding nameplate contents stored in the memory by performing a touch operation on the flexible display screen 30.
The nameplate content includes, but is not limited to, names, units, jobs, time, meeting processes and other information of the participants.
The memory includes but is not limited to a memory card, a solid-state memory, a micro hard disk and other computer readable storage media; the processor includes but is not limited to a central processing unit, a microcontroller, a microprocessor, a single chip microcomputer, and the like.
In other embodiments, a data transmission module (not shown) is disposed at an edge of one side of the main control board 40, a data connection port 21 is disposed at one side of the base 20 corresponding to the data transmission module, the electronic nameplate 100 can be connected to an external device through a data connection line, the electronic nameplate 100 can obtain data containing nameplate content from the external device, and the processor on the main control board 40 controls the flexible display 30 to display the corresponding nameplate content.
The data connection port 21 includes, but is not limited to, a Type-C connection port, a USB connection port, and the like.
Obviously, in other embodiments, a wireless communication module (not shown) may be further disposed on the main control board 40, the electronic nameplate 100 can be communicatively connected with an external device through the wireless communication module to obtain data containing nameplate content, and the processor on the main control board 40 controls the flexible display screen 30 to display corresponding nameplate content.
The communication connection mode includes but is not limited to bluetooth connection, wifi connection and the like.
After the electronic nameplate 100 acquires the data containing the nameplate content from the external device, the processor can further store the acquired data in the memory for direct calling next time.
The external device includes, but is not limited to, an electronic device such as a smart phone, a tablet computer, and a mobile hard disk, which stores data including nameplate content.
Therefore, the electronic tag 100 can acquire data containing tag content through any of the above embodiments, and display the corresponding tag content through the flexible display screen 30, so that the electronic tag 100 can be applied to different objects; moreover, the thin flexible display screen 30 is disposed on the bending bracket 10 for displaying, so that the electronic nameplate 100 is light and thin in overall appearance and has a fashionable feeling.
As shown in fig. 1 and 2, the flexible display screen 30 is divided into a first display area 31 and a second display area 32 by taking the bending position L of the bending bracket 10 as a boundary, and the first display area 31 and/or the second display area 32 are used for displaying corresponding nameplate contents.
When the first display area 31 and the second display area 32 are both used for displaying, the contents of the nameplates displayed by the first display area 31 and the second display area 32 may be the same or different.
In this embodiment, the first display area 31 and the second display area 32 of the flexible display screen 30 are used for displaying different nameplate contents. Specifically, the first display area 31 is used for displaying information contents such as names, units, and jobs of participants, and the second display area 32 is used for displaying information contents such as time and conference flow, so that the participants can quickly take a seat and know basic information of other participants according to the nameplate content displayed by the first display area 31, and can also know information such as current progress of a conference according to the nameplate content displayed by the second display area 32.
In other embodiments, the first display area 31 and the second display area 32 of the flexible display screen 30 are used to display the same nameplate content.
In other embodiments, the electronic tag 100 can display the corresponding tag contents only through the first display area 31 or the second display area 32, and the other display area is in a screen-off state, so as to save power consumption.
Referring to fig. 3 to fig. 6, the electronic nameplate 100 further includes a transparent soft cover 50, the display side of the flexible display 30 is attached to the soft cover 50, and the non-display side of the flexible display 30 faces the bending bracket 10.
In this embodiment, the size of the flexible display screen 30 is smaller than that of the soft cover plate 50, the flexible display screen 30 is attached to the middle area of the soft cover plate 50 by using optical glue, and the peripheral side of the soft cover plate 50 is provided with a bonding area 51. Preferably, in this embodiment, the whole area of the display side of the flexible display screen 30 is completely attached to the soft cover plate 50 through optical glue, so as to ensure that the flexible display screen 30 is tightly attached to the soft cover plate 50.
Obviously, in other embodiments, the flexible display screen 30 may be attached to the soft cover 50 by using optical glue at partial areas such as the peripheral edge; in other embodiments, the flexible display 30 may be disposed on the flexible cover 50 by other methods, such as by attaching the flexible display 30 to the flexible cover 50 by a magnetic member.
In other embodiments, the flexible display screen 30 may have a size equal to the size of the soft cover 50.
As shown in fig. 7, the bending bracket 10 includes an inverted U-shaped substrate holder 11 and a frame 12 connected to the substrate holder 11 and having a rectangular through hole, wherein a side of the substrate holder 11 exposed outside is provided with a limiting groove 111 located at an edge region thereof and an accommodating groove 112 located at a middle region thereof, and a side of the substrate holder 11 adjacent to the frame 12 is further provided with a strip-shaped through groove 113.
Wherein the substrate holder 11 and the frame 12 may be integral or non-integral.
Paste and be equipped with flexible display screen 30 soft apron 50 lay in the exposed one side of substrate holder 11, flexible display screen 30 accept in the accepting groove 112, soft apron 50 through its week side the combining area 51 set up in spacing groove 111 and be fixed in on the support 10 of buckling, flexible display screen 30 is located soft apron 50 with buckle between the support 10, thereby, soft apron 50 can protect flexible display screen 30 to avoid it impaired.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 3 and 4, in this embodiment, the bonding area 51 on one side of the flexible display screen 30, to which the flexible cover plate 50 is attached, is attached to the limiting groove 111 through a plurality of strip-shaped double-sided tapes 52.
In other embodiments, a circle of clamping grooves may be formed on an inner groove wall around the limiting groove 111, the combining region 51 on the circumferential side of the soft cover plate 50 can be clamped into the clamping grooves, and the soft cover plate 50 is disposed on the substrate holder 11 in a clamping manner.
Obviously, in other embodiments, the soft cover plate 50 may also be disposed on the bending bracket 10 in other manners, which are not described herein.
The material of the soft cover plate 50 includes, but is not limited to, PET, CPI film, bendable glass, and the like.
The utility model discloses in, the demonstration side subsides of flexible display screen 30 are located on the soft apron 50, soft apron 50 through its week side bonding region 51 set up in on the support 10 of buckling and inciting somebody to action flexible display screen 30 set up in on the support 10 of buckling to, in equipment and use, when flexible display screen 30 is in the state of buckling, only show side single face atress, can avoid leading to because of two-sided atress flexible display screen 30 layering damages, has improved flexible display screen 30's life.
It should be noted that, in some embodiments, when the size of the flexible display screen 30 is equal to the size of the soft cover 50, the flexible display screen 30 is entirely attached to the soft cover 50, the soft cover 50 does not have the bonding area 51, the soft cover 50 is disposed on the bending bracket 10 in a snap-fit manner, and the substrate holder 11 may not be provided with the receiving groove 112.
As shown in fig. 3 to 6, the electronic nameplate 100 further includes a flexible circuit board 60, the flexible circuit board 60 includes a first end and a second end opposite to each other, the first end of the flexible circuit board 60 is electrically connected to the first end of the flexible display screen 30, the through slot 113 formed in the bending bracket 10 corresponds to an area of the first end of the flexible display screen 30, and the second end of the flexible circuit board 60 passes through the through slot 113 and is electrically connected to the main control board 40, so as to control the flexible display screen 30 by the main control board 40.
The first end of the flexible display screen 30 is an end of the first display area 31 of the flexible display screen 30, which is far away from the second display area 32.
Further, the electronic nameplate 100 further includes a supporting bar 70, and the supporting bar 70 is disposed on a side of the substrate holder 11 departing from the flexible display screen 30.
Specifically, as shown in fig. 5, fig. 8 and fig. 9, the supporting bar 70 includes the lath-shaped supporting bar body 71 and the protruding boss 72 that is located one side of the supporting bar body 71, the flexible circuit board 60 passes behind the through groove 113, the supporting bar 70 the boss 72 is followed the bending support 10 deviates from one side of the flexible display screen 30 is embedded in the through groove 113, the boss 72 with between the through groove 113 in the through groove 113 is close to one side of the flexible circuit board 60 leaves a gap to avoid the extrusion of the flexible circuit board 60.
When the bosses 72 of the support bar 70 are embedded in the through slots 113, the surface of the side of the support bar body 71 where the bosses 72 are protruded abuts against the bending bracket 10. Preferably, the surface of the supporting bar body 71 is attached to the surface of the bending bracket 10 by a double-sided adhesive tape (not shown).
When the bosses 72 of the supporting bar 70 are embedded in the through slots 113, the exposed surfaces of the bosses 72 through the through slots 113 are flush with the surface of the bending bracket 10 in the area where the through slots 113 are opened. Therefore, after the flexible cover plate 50 attached with the flexible display screen 30 is fixed on the bending bracket 10, the through groove 113 can be covered, so as to ensure the overall aesthetic property of the electronic nameplate 100.
The utility model discloses in, support bar 70 is used for filling the vacancy of leading to groove 113 department is being covered as the user soft apron 50 during touch-control operation on the flexible display screen 30, can avoid flexible display screen 30 is in lead to groove 113 department and produce sunkenly to guarantee that good touch-control is experienced, can avoid moreover flexible circuit board 60 is touched by the mistake and is pressed down and damage.
It should be noted that, a plurality of electronic components are also disposed on the flexible circuit board 60, so that the thicknesses of the flexible circuit board 60 at different positions are different, and therefore, the width of the through slot 113 is greater than or equal to the thickness of the thickest portion of the flexible circuit board 30, so as to ensure that the flexible circuit board 60 can pass through the through slot 113; in addition, the width of the gap between the boss 72 and the through slot 113 is greater than or equal to the thickness of the portion of the flexible circuit board 60 penetrating through the through slot 113, so as to ensure that the support bar 70 can fill up the gap at the through slot 113 to the maximum extent. Preferably, in this embodiment, the width of the through slot 113 is slightly greater than the thickness of the thickest part of the flexible circuit board 30, and the width of the gap between the boss 72 and the through slot 113 is slightly greater than the thickness of the part of the flexible circuit board 60 passing through the through slot 113, so as to facilitate assembly.
The width of the through groove 113 refers to a distance between an upper groove wall surface and a lower groove wall surface of the through groove 113 parallel to the bending position L of the bending bracket 10; the gap width is a distance between a wall surface of the through groove 113 and an upper side wall surface of the boss 72 close to and parallel to the wall surface of the through groove 113. The lower wall surface of the through groove 113 is attached to the lower wall surface of the boss 72.
It is understood that the length direction of the through slot 113 is the direction parallel to the bending position L of the bending bracket 10, and the length of the through slot 113 is long enough so that the flexible circuit board 60 does not pile up when passing through the through slot 113. Preferably, in this embodiment, the length of the through slot 113 is equal to the maximum width of the flexible circuit board 60. The maximum width of the flexible circuit board 60 is the maximum distance between two side edges of the flexible circuit board 60 along the length direction of the through slot 113.
Obviously, in other embodiments, the length of the through slot 113 may be greater than the maximum width of the flexible circuit board 60.
Further, one side of the supporting bar 70 departing from the boss 72 corresponds to the position of the boss 72, and an avoiding groove 73 is formed, the avoiding groove 73 is used for providing a transition space for the flexible circuit board 60 to pass through the through groove 113, the avoiding groove 73 is naturally transited and then electrically connected to the main control board 40. The natural transition means that the flexible circuit board 60 can be placed in the transition space in a manner similar to a natural vertical placement, and the flexible circuit board 60 is not bent at the avoidance groove 73 or bent at a maximum bending radius, so that the flexible circuit board 60 is not subjected to bending force or is subjected to smaller bending force, which is beneficial to protecting the flexible circuit board 60.
Specifically, in this embodiment, the avoiding groove 73 is a triangular wedge-shaped groove having an inclined surface, and the inclined surface of the wedge-shaped groove extends from the upper side wall surface of the boss 72 to one side of the support bar body 71 deviating from the boss 72.
In other embodiments, the avoiding groove 73 may be a groove with other shapes, for example, as shown in fig. 10, the avoiding groove 73 is a rectangular groove extending from the upper side wall surface of the boss 72 to the lower side wall surface direction of the boss 72, and the rectangular groove may extend to the lower side wall surface direction of the boss 72 and penetrate through the support bar body 71. Obviously, in other embodiments, the rectangular groove may extend for a certain length without penetrating through the support bar body 71.
As shown in fig. 3 to 5, the base 20 includes a cover 22 and a base 23 engaged with the cover, the base 23 has a micro-boss having a shape corresponding to the rectangular through hole of the frame 12, the micro-boss of the base 23 can be engaged with the rectangular through hole of the frame 12 from the lower side of the bent bracket 10, the cover 22 covers the base 23 and is fixed by any method such as screwing or engaging, so as to form a closed accommodating space with the connection between the substrate holder 11 and the frame 12, and the main control board 40 is disposed on the base 23 and accommodated in the accommodating space.
Preferably, in this embodiment, the bending bracket 10 is made of an aluminum alloy material to ensure sufficient strength and small mass; the base 20 is made of plastic to ensure that the wireless communication module arranged on the main control board 40 has good transmission signals.
In other embodiments, other materials may be used for the bend bracket 10 and the base 20, such as composite materials.
The accommodating space is further provided with a rechargeable battery, a plurality of heat dissipation layers and heat dissipation plates (not marked in the figure) for dissipating heat, the rechargeable battery is electrically connected to the main control board 40 to provide electric energy for the electronic nameplate 100, the main control board 40 is further provided with a charging module 44 and a switch key 45 for controlling the working state of the electronic nameplate 100, the cover body 22 is correspondingly provided with a charging connector 24 and a key through hole 25, and the cover body 22 is further provided with a plurality of heat dissipation grooves (not marked in the figure). In this embodiment, the data connection port 21, the charging connection port 24, and the key through hole 25 are located on one side of the cover 22, and the heat dissipation groove is located on the other side of the cover 22 opposite to the heat dissipation groove.
The user can turn on or off the electronic name plate 100 by pressing the switch key 45 exposed out of the key through hole 25; when the electronic nameplate 100 needs to be charged, a user can charge the rechargeable battery through an adapter externally connected with a power supply through the charging connection port 24.
Wherein, the material of the heat dissipation layer includes but is not limited to graphite material, and the material of the heat dissipation plate includes but is not limited to copper sheet.
When the electronic nameplate 100 is connected with the external device through the data connection port 21, the rechargeable battery can also supply power for the external device in an emergency.
